Turtle nursed at SC Aquarium found off Georgia
Posted: 08.24.2010 at 9:52 AM
0

CHARLESTON, S.C. (AP) -- The first turtle rehabilitated at the South Carolina Aquarium nearly 10 years ago is doing just fine.

The Post and Courier of Charleston reports the loggerhead turtle named Stinky was nursed back to health and released off Florida in 2001.

The turtle was recaptured in a survey trawl this summer off Georgia. Officials say he's fat, healthy and active.

Stinky got the name from his sick odor when he was originally rescued in Port Royal Sound.

He's only the second turtle treated at the Charleston aquarium to be recaptured and released. It's rare to recapture a male turtle because they spend their lives at sea.
